Harmony在Linux下编译以及如何提高编译速度

环境配置以及如何编译,可以参照鸿蒙的官网:文档中心

下面主要谈谈如何提高编译速度:

gradle assembleDebug --parallel -p 工程根路径

--parallel这个参数只对多module工程起作用,所以尽可能的将工程模块化,如果是多个工程,不能模块化,就可以多个工程一起编译,然后新建一个Build的工程专门用于编译,修改Build根目录下的settings.gradle文件,添加:include ‘:xxxxx’  project(':xxxxx').projectDir = file('../xxxxx/entry')把其他工程的module当作是Build工程的module,然后用--parallel参数进行多线程编译。这样编译多个工程的时间就和编译一个工程的时间基本差不多了。

你可能感兴趣的:(Harmony,gradle,Harmony编译,提高编译速度)